Congress Moves to Stop Student Loan Wage Garnishments After Collections Resume

This development matters because wage garnishment directly impacts household financial stability, potentially reducing take-home pay by up to 15% for millions of workers already struggling with inflation and consumer debt. The resumption of collections affects not only borrowers but also employers who face increased administrative burdens and legal risks. The bipartisan legislative response indicates significant concern about the fairness of current collection methods, suggesting potential systemic changes to how student debt is managed. For individuals, this could mean protection from aggressive collection tactics while ensuring employers aren't caught between government requirements and employee financial wellbeing.
